lukem ed56ec3a05 Rework how SMALLPROG was being used and how INET6 support was enabled.
There's two variables added to Makefile.crunch:

    SMALLPROG		If 1, add SMALLPROG=1 to CRUNCHENV.  [default: 1]
			This can be used by various Makefiles to
			determine if a `small' version of the program
			is required.

    SMALLPROG_INET6	If 1 and SMALLPROG == 1, add SMALLPROG_INET6=1
			to CRUNCHENV.  [default: 0]
			This can be used by various Makefiles to
			determine if the `small' version has INET6
			support enabled.

Only enable SMALLPROG_INET6 for programs on the ramdisks that have INET6 in
the appropriate kernel, and cleanup INET6 setting.
(Note: this means that sysinst won't get INET6 support if the kernel
it's running on doesn't have it).

This change saves a fair bit of space on various install images
(including i386 ramdisk-{ps2,small,tiny}) that didn't have INET6 in
the kernel but were unconditionally getting INET6 support in their tools.

tv 3522143339 The "objcopy" based crunchide method has a problem on MIPS; it turns global
symbols into locals, but relocs are left in place (rather than attempting
to resolve-in-place with "ld -r", even with "-Bsymbolic").

Standard MIPS code will generate CALL16 relocs for function calls, but
the linker forbids such relocs from being used to call local symbols (such
as those turned "local" by objcopy).  So, rather than battle the toolchain
uphill, work around it for the moment by forcing 32-bit GOT references with
the assembler option "-xgot".

This will be fixed in a more clean manner in the future.

lukem a8025d95ae Commit work-in-progess rototill of distrib/miniroot and associated machine
dependent files:

- Use infrastructure from distrib/common to build file system images with
  crunchgen-ed programs from a list file.

- Non root ("UNPRIVED") builds from a read-only source tree are possible,
  as makefs(8) replaces vnconfig(8)/vnd use, devices are generated using
  common/makedev2spec.awk, etc.

- Cross builds should be possible, except that some ports need cross-compile
  host tool versions of installboot and any appropriate host disk labelling
  tools.
	XXX: pmax, sparc and vax need fixing for this!

- This code has NOT YET BEEN TESTED on most of the ports.
  It should work, but it is extremely likely that the file system
  parameters may need tweaking to get things to fit.
  See MAKEFS_FLAGS in sparc/miniroot/Makefile.inc for an example.
  If assistance is required, please ask!
